Default Zero miles 4l80e fs



1998 GM 4L80E, ZERO miles on it was rebuilt at Midway Chevrolet in Phoenix AZ (Buddy of mine has the exact same setup in his truck and is working great behind his forged 6 liter with a 76mm turbo)

Upgraded parts are:

Hughes Transmission box kit PN: HP2589K (This Premium Race Kit features Kolene¨ steels, "Red" AltoŽ race frictions, and a Kevlar lined race band.)

Hughes HD Sprag assembly (cannot locate the part number on their website)

New 4th gear steels

TransGo 4L80E-HD2 there was 3 settings i went with 2 (Drove my buddies and its real crisp firm shifts and has a good feel)

Will come with a stock used GM "high stall" converter

Originally Posted by 4.6 eatin gm's
im interested. how much power will this handle? i was thinking of buying a 4l60e level 2 but thats 1200 more. also what will it take to put this in a rcsb?
I would say 600 to 700 as well, but thats when you get the point where you need all the billet ****.

Flywheel, convertor, trans, 2nd speed sensor, dipstick tube, driveshaft yoke and shaft, modify a crossmember, shifter linkage bracket, and tune.

Thats just off the top of my head its a really straight forward swap in a 2WD.
